Start vs Fredrikstad prediction: this Eliteserien preview looks at two struggling sides fighting to escape the relegation zone, with bottom-side Start hosting 12th-placed Fredrikstad in a match neither can afford to lose.
Start sit rock bottom on 10 points from 15 games, conceding a league-worst 34 goals. Their home form offers slim hope with one win, three draws and two losses, but the defense has been leaky even in Kristiansand. Fredrikstad arrive in only marginally better shape, winning just four of 14 and losing eight, though their away form has been particularly poor with one win from eight.
Start's home record against Fredrikstad in their most recent meeting this season went the away team's way, with Fredrikstad winning 2-1 in May. Six of Start's regular squad players are listed with fixture-missing injuries, which is a significant concern against a Fredrikstad side that also has four key absences.
Given both teams' defensive frailties and closely matched underlying numbers, this shapes up as a tight, low-quality affair. Fredrikstad's slightly superior points-per-game and recent head-to-head edge make them narrow favorites, but Start's home comforts and Fredrikstad's dreadful away record keep this firmly competitive. Expect goals at both ends given a combined 2.14 goals per game and shaky defenses on both sides.

The only meeting between these sides in the last two years came in May 2026, when Fredrikstad won 2-1 as the home side. That result extended a pattern of Fredrikstad performing well against Start historically, though older meetings fall outside the two-year window. With just one qualifying encounter, there's limited recent head-to-head data to lean on, but Fredrikstad's win suggests a psychological edge heading into this rematch.

Start have won just two of their last 15 league matches and sit bottom of Eliteserien, shipping 34 goals in the process. Their recent form shows one win and two draws mixed among heavy defeats, including a 3-0 home loss to Rosenborg. Six players are missing through injury or illness, a major blow to squad depth. The defense remains the core issue, conceding over two goals per game on average, though their home record (one win, three draws, two losses) is comparatively less disastrous than their away form.

Fredrikstad have managed four wins from 14 matches, sitting four places and four points above Start. Their away form is alarming, with just one win in eight on the road and 24 goals conceded in that split. Recent form includes back-to-back losses to Rosenborg and Bodo/Glimt, though a 3-2 win over Aalesund earlier in the campaign shows attacking upside. Four players are sidelined through injury, adding uncertainty to an already inconsistent side heading into a match away from home.

Start vs Fredrikstad - Match Analysis
Although Fredrikstad sit four places above Start, both teams have similarly poor underlying numbers—low points-per-game, leaky defenses, and inconsistent recent form. Fredrikstad's away record is particularly weak with just one win in eight road games, which cancels out much of their table advantage. Combined with heavy injury lists on both sides, this looks like a genuine coin-flip rather than a clear favorite scenario.

Start sit bottom of Eliteserien and face relegation to OBOS-ligaen unless results improve quickly, making this close to a must-win scenario. Fredrikstad, sitting just outside the bottom three, aren't safe either and need points to build distance from the drop zone. Both sides are effectively fighting for survival, adding real pressure to what looks like a tense, low-quality relegation six-pointer.
